Historical Background of the Name:

Derived from the longer form Alexandra, Alexa has its roots in Greek origins, signifying strength and resilience. The name Alexandra has been popular for centuries, with iterations such as Alexa emerging as shortened versions that carry a similar meaning and elegance.

Common Spelling of Alexa:

Typically, the name Alexa is spelled with four letters: A-L-E-X-A. This straightforward spelling is widely recognized and used in various contexts, from official documents to personal communications. The simplicity and clarity of this spelling make it easy to remember and pronounce.

Alternative Spellings and Variations:

While A-L-E-X-A is the most common spelling of Alexa, there are alternative variations that individuals may encounter. These variations can include slight changes in spelling, such as Alekza or Aleksa, which offer unique twists while retaining the essence of the original name.
